curse and execration both are nouns.

curse is a verb but execration is not a verb.

Word NounAdjectiveVerbAdverb
curse Yes No Yes No
execration Yes No No No
As nouns, curse and execration are synonyms defined as:
  • curse and execration: an appeal to some supernatural power to inflict evil on someone or some group
